Can GPUHammer Undermine AI Accuracy on NVIDIA GPUs?

Article Highlights
Off On

In an era where artificial intelligence shapes everything from medical diagnostics to autonomous driving, the reliability of the hardware powering these systems has never been more critical, and NVIDIA GPUs, the backbone of many AI applications, are now under scrutiny due to a newly discovered vulnerability known as GPUHammer. This sophisticated attack, a variant of the notorious RowHammer exploit, targets the dynamic random-access memory (DRAM) within GPUs, potentially compromising data integrity and slashing the accuracy of AI models. As industries increasingly depend on GPU-driven computations for high-stakes decisions, the emergence of GPUHammer raises urgent questions about the security of these powerful processors. With the potential to disrupt critical sectors like healthcare and finance, understanding this threat is essential for safeguarding the future of AI technology. This exploration dives into the mechanics of GPUHammer, its devastating effects on AI performance, and the broader implications for hardware security in an interconnected computing landscape.

Unveiling a Hidden Danger

The discovery of GPUHammer marks a significant escalation in hardware-level threats targeting NVIDIA GPUs, revealing a vulnerability that could shake the foundations of modern computing. Rooted in the RowHammer family of exploits, GPUHammer operates by exploiting the physical properties of DRAM through repeated memory access patterns. This relentless hammering causes electrical interference, leading to bit flips—unintended alterations in memory data that can corrupt critical information. Unlike traditional software attacks that target code or user inputs, this hardware exploit operates at a much lower level, making it exceptionally difficult to detect or prevent without specialized defenses. Its stealthy nature poses a unique challenge for systems where GPUs handle massive datasets and complex computations, as even minor corruptions can cascade into significant errors. As GPUHammer exposes a previously underestimated weakness, it underscores the need for heightened awareness and robust security measures in hardware design.

Beyond its technical mechanism, GPUHammer represents a paradigm shift in how security threats are perceived in high-performance computing environments. While CPUs have long been the focus of hardware vulnerability research, with attacks like Spectre and Meltdown prompting extensive mitigations, GPUs have remained relatively understudied in this regard. The ability of GPUHammer to manipulate memory at such a fundamental level highlights a critical gap in current defenses, particularly for hardware optimized for speed over security. This vulnerability is not merely a theoretical concern but a practical risk, as bit flips can alter the very data that AI systems rely on for decision-making. The implications extend far beyond individual devices, potentially affecting entire networks of GPU-dependent systems. As researchers continue to uncover the full scope of this threat, the urgency to develop effective countermeasures becomes increasingly apparent, pushing the industry to rethink its approach to GPU security.

AI Performance Under Siege

One of the most alarming consequences of GPUHammer is its capacity to cripple the accuracy of artificial intelligence models, particularly deep neural networks (DNNs) integral to applications like image recognition. Studies have demonstrated that a single bit flip induced by this attack can cause a model’s accuracy to plummet from an impressive 80% to a mere 0.1%, effectively rendering the system useless. Unlike external data poisoning attacks that manipulate inputs, GPUHammer silently corrupts the internal weights and parameters of AI models, making the damage harder to detect until outputs are already compromised. This vulnerability strikes at the heart of AI reliability, especially in fields where precision is paramount, such as medical imaging or financial forecasting. The potential for undetected errors to influence critical decisions raises serious concerns about the trustworthiness of AI systems under such threats.

The broader impact of GPUHammer on AI infrastructure reveals a systemic fragility that cannot be ignored in today’s technology-driven landscape. When accuracy drops to near-zero levels due to memory corruption, the consequences can be catastrophic, particularly in real-time applications where immediate and correct outputs are non-negotiable. Consider autonomous vehicles relying on AI to interpret sensor data; a corrupted model could misidentify obstacles, leading to life-threatening errors. Similarly, in healthcare, diagnostic tools powered by AI might deliver incorrect results, affecting patient outcomes. The silent nature of GPUHammer’s interference means that organizations might remain unaware of compromised systems until significant damage has occurred. This underscores the urgent need for proactive monitoring and defense mechanisms to protect AI models from hardware-level exploits, ensuring that trust in these technologies remains intact across critical sectors.

The Unique Vulnerability of GPUs

GPUs stand apart from CPUs in their design philosophy, often prioritizing raw computational power over robust security features, which makes them particularly susceptible to attacks like GPUHammer. While CPUs have benefited from decades of research into side-channel defenses and mitigations against hardware exploits, GPUs lack comparable safeguards such as extensive parity checks or fine-grained instruction-level controls. Even with mechanisms like target refresh rate (TRR) in place, GPUHammer can still induce bit flips, exposing a significant shortfall in current protective strategies. This vulnerability is compounded by the fact that GPUs are integral to high-performance tasks, handling massive parallel computations that leave little room for security overheads. As a result, the industry faces a pressing challenge to bridge the gap in GPU security research, ensuring that these vital components are not the weak link in modern computing systems.

The implications of GPU susceptibility extend into the very architecture that makes them indispensable for AI workloads, highlighting a trade-off that has long been overlooked. Designed to process thousands of threads simultaneously, GPUs are optimized for throughput, often at the expense of the intricate error-checking mechanisms found in CPUs. This design choice, while beneficial for speed, creates an environment where hardware-level attacks can wreak havoc with minimal resistance. GPUHammer exploits this Achilles’ heel, turning a strength into a liability by targeting the densely packed memory structures essential for rapid data access. The disparity in defensive maturity between CPUs and GPUs calls for a reevaluation of how hardware security is prioritized, urging manufacturers and researchers to develop tailored solutions that address the unique challenges of GPU environments without sacrificing their performance edge.

Threats in Shared Computing Spaces

The risks posed by GPUHammer become even more pronounced in shared computing environments, such as cloud-based machine learning platforms and virtual desktop infrastructures, where multiple users access the same hardware resources. In these setups, a malicious actor could leverage GPUHammer to induce bit flips, affecting not just their own workload but also those of adjacent tenants. This cross-tenant vulnerability compromises data integrity and inference accuracy across unrelated processes, creating a ripple effect of potential damage. Current isolation mechanisms, designed primarily to prevent software-level interference, often fail to account for hardware exploits like GPUHammer, leaving a critical blind spot in multi-user systems. As cloud computing continues to dominate AI deployment, this threat raises significant alarms about the safety and reliability of collaborative platforms.

Addressing the dangers in shared GPU environments requires a deeper understanding of how hardware-level attacks challenge traditional security models in distributed systems. The interconnected nature of cloud platforms means that a single breach via GPUHammer could undermine trust in the entire infrastructure, impacting numerous organizations simultaneously. For instance, a corrupted AI model in a shared environment might produce flawed results that influence decision-making across multiple clients, amplifying the stakes of such an exploit. This scenario highlights the inadequacy of existing safeguards, which are often focused on logical separation rather than physical memory protection. The growing reliance on shared resources for cost efficiency and scalability only heightens the urgency to develop hardware-aware security frameworks, ensuring that multi-tenant systems are not rendered vulnerable by low-level threats lurking beneath the surface of virtual barriers.

Navigating Mitigation and Performance Trade-Offs

NVIDIA has responded to the GPUHammer threat by recommending the activation of Error Correction Codes (ECC) to detect and rectify memory errors, a crucial step in safeguarding data integrity. However, enabling ECC introduces notable trade-offs, including performance overheads that can slow down AI inference workloads by as much as 10% and reduce memory capacity by 6.25%. For organizations running performance-critical applications, such as real-time analytics or large-scale model training, these costs can be prohibitive, creating a dilemma between security and efficiency. While newer GPU models like the #00 incorporate on-die ECC to mitigate these issues without user intervention, older hardware remains exposed, requiring manual configuration and careful consideration of operational needs. This balance underscores the complexity of securing high-performance systems against emerging hardware threats.

Looking beyond immediate fixes, the mitigation landscape for GPUHammer reveals a broader challenge in aligning security enhancements with the relentless demand for computational speed. ECC, while effective in correcting bit flips, is not a universal solution, as its impact on performance can deter adoption in environments where every millisecond counts. Additionally, monitoring GPU error logs for signs of tampering offers a complementary strategy, though it demands resources and expertise that may not be readily available to all users. The integration of built-in ECC in cutting-edge GPUs signals a promising shift toward inherent protections, yet the vast installed base of older devices remains a concern. As the industry grapples with these trade-offs, a collaborative effort between hardware manufacturers, software developers, and end users is essential to devise solutions that fortify GPU security without compromising the very capabilities that make these processors indispensable to AI innovation.

Reflecting on a Path Forward

Looking back, the emergence of GPUHammer served as a stark reminder of the hidden vulnerabilities lurking within NVIDIA GPUs, particularly their potential to erode AI accuracy through silent memory corruption. The devastating impact on deep neural networks, coupled with heightened risks in shared computing environments, painted a sobering picture of the challenges ahead. NVIDIA’s push for Error Correction Codes as a defense mechanism, despite performance trade-offs, marked a critical step in addressing the threat, while newer hardware designs hinted at a more secure future. As hardware-level exploits like GPUHammer gained attention, they spurred a renewed focus on bridging the security gap between CPUs and GPUs. Moving forward, the industry must prioritize cross-disciplinary research to enhance memory integrity, develop adaptive mitigation strategies, and ensure compliance with regulatory standards. By fostering collaboration among stakeholders, the path to resilient AI infrastructure can be paved, safeguarding critical applications against the evolving landscape of hardware threats.

Explore more

How Can SMBs Leverage Surging Embedded Finance Trends?

Setting the Stage: The Embedded Finance Revolution Imagine a small e-commerce business owner finalizing a sale and, with a single click, securing instant working capital to restock inventory—all without leaving their sales platform. This seamless integration of financial services into everyday business tools is no longer a distant vision but a defining reality of the current market, known as embedded

How Do Key Deliverables Drive Digital Transformation Success?

In an era where technology evolves at breakneck speed, digital transformation has become a cornerstone for organizations aiming to redefine how they create and deliver value through innovations like artificial intelligence, predictive analytics, and robotic process automation. However, the path to achieving such transformation is fraught with obstacles—complex systems, resistant workflows, and unforeseen risks often stand in the way of

How Will CCaaS and CRM Integrations Shape Future CX Trends?

In the rapidly shifting world of business, customer experience (CX) has become the cornerstone of competitive advantage, pushing companies to seek innovative ways to connect with their audiences. As organizations strive to deliver interactions that are not only seamless but also deeply personalized, the integration of Contact Center as a Service (CCaaS) and Customer Relationship Management (CRM) systems has emerged

Trend Analysis: AI Code Generation Breakthroughs

Introduction Imagine a world where software developers can generate thousands of lines of code in mere seconds, seamlessly aligning with their thought processes without a hint of delay. This is no longer a distant vision but a reality in 2025, as AI code generation has achieved staggering speeds of 2,000 tokens per second, revolutionizing the landscape of software development. This

What Is Vibe Coding and Its Impact on Enterprise Tech?

Introduction Imagine a world where software prototypes are built in mere hours, powered by artificial intelligence that writes code faster than any human could dream of typing, transforming the enterprise tech landscape. This isn’t a distant fantasy but a reality in today’s world, driven by an emerging practice known as vibe coding. This approach, centered on speed and experimentation, is